Index: ui/views/widget/widget.cc |
diff --git a/ui/views/widget/widget.cc b/ui/views/widget/widget.cc |
index c3c0252a7f91fe0a645dfa7be4deed08055e4bd7..9d9ee6b0d8201c24989a241a89a6ce5964298e8d 100644 |
--- a/ui/views/widget/widget.cc |
+++ b/ui/views/widget/widget.cc |
@@ -632,8 +632,12 @@ void Widget::Show() { |
!IsFullscreen()) { |
native_widget_->ShowMaximizedWithBounds(initial_restored_bounds_); |
} else { |
- native_widget_->ShowWithWindowState( |
- IsFullscreen() ? ui::SHOW_STATE_FULLSCREEN : saved_show_state_); |
+ if (IsFullscreen()) { |
oshima
2015/11/18 19:07:16
how about
ui::ShowState show_state =
IsFullscr
joone
2015/11/19 06:32:01
This code looks better so I applied this change to
|
+ native_widget_->ShowWithWindowState(ui::SHOW_STATE_FULLSCREEN); |
+ } else { |
+ native_widget_->ShowWithWindowState( |
+ IsMinimized() ? ui::SHOW_STATE_MINIMIZED : saved_show_state_); |
+ } |
} |
// |saved_show_state_| only applies the first time the window is shown. |
// If we don't reset the value the window may be shown maximized every time |